Output 6e02ec808b58db416024a1d744c69a80fefcecfbc73b9f9c0d3df9bab0ec8e09:7

value
177533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8566fbce8386a57a343cc0f64f7ad75688a321c4 OP_EQUAL
address
3DrPAV4Hq7yoTSRjBM19LsvurMJuy8KU58
transaction
6e02ec808b58db416024a1d744c69a80fefcecfbc73b9f9c0d3df9bab0ec8e09
confirmations
268156
spent
true